Matches in DBpedia 2016-04 for { ?s ?p "Terrapin Station (Limited Edition) is a triple CD live album by the Grateful Dead released in 1997. It was recorded on March 15, 1990 — bassist Phil Lesh's 50th birthday — at the Capital Centre in Landover, Maryland, and contained a rare Beatles cover, \"Revolution\". \"Revolution\" was a favorite song of Lesh's and had previously been played at his request. The concert performance from the previous night, recorded at the same venue, can be found on Spring 1990 (The Other One)."@en }
